Market Context and Price Milestone
While the broader market has struggled, with the Sensex falling 0.49% on the day and enduring a three-week consecutive decline, Innovassynth Technologies (India) Ltd bucked the trend by hitting an all-time high of Rs 141.25. The stock outperformed its sector by 1.92% on the day, opening and trading steadily at this peak price. This resilience amid a bearish market backdrop highlights the stock’s distinct technical strength. Technical Indicators Paint a Bullish Picture
The technical landscape for Innovassynth Technologies (India) Ltd is overwhelmingly positive, with key indicators signalling robust upward momentum. On the weekly chart, the Moving Average Convergence Divergence (MACD) is bullish, confirming sustained buying pressure. This is complemented by a bullish stance on Bollinger Bands, indicating the stock is trading near the upper band and suggesting strong volatility-driven momentum. The KST (Know Sure Thing) oscillator is bullish weekly, though mildly bearish on the monthly timeframe, hinting at some caution in longer-term momentum but not enough to offset the shorter-term strength.
Moving averages reinforce this trend, with the stock trading above its 5-day, 20-day, 50-day, 100-day, and 200-day averages, a classic hallmark of a strong uptrend. Dow Theory analysis on both weekly and monthly charts confirms a bullish structure, signalling that the stock is in a confirmed uptrend phase.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is bullish on the weekly chart, though no clear signal emerges monthly, suggesting momentum remains strong but not yet overextended. The On-Balance Volume (OBV) data is incomplete, but the available signals collectively indicate sustained accumulation.

Price and Volume Dynamics
The stock’s price action has been notably steady, with no trading range on the day it hit the 52-week high, opening and maintaining the Rs 141.25 level. This suggests strong conviction among buyers. However, the stock has experienced erratic trading in recent weeks, not trading on four out of the last twenty days, which may reflect liquidity constraints typical of micro-cap stocks. Despite this, the upward trajectory remains intact, supported by the fact that the stock is trading comfortably above all major moving averages.
Volume data, while incomplete for OBV analysis, aligns with the price momentum, indicating accumulation phases that have propelled the stock higher. The sustained outperformance relative to the sector and the broader market adds further weight to the technical narrative.
